Capacity note for the Brindlewick consent banner rollout: expect banner impressions on every first session across all Tarnside-hosted properties, which roughly triples edge traffic for the first two weeks. The consent-record writes land on the Moorfen cluster, so please watch write latency there during the ramp. We will throttle the rollout percentage using the staged values defined in the constants below.

tuning table, kawep-tawif:
CAPS = {
    "olidor": 80,
    "belion": 7,
    "quenys": 225,
    "druox": 839,
    "fraath": 482,
}

Account recovery runbook, Quillbase lint service. If a maintainer loses access, confirm identity in the eng sync, then reset their SQL-lint config token. Note: the sqlfluff-style ruleset regenerates on reset, so pinned exceptions must be reapplied. To complete the reset, enter the recovery passphrase shown below.

vault phrase of tajef-faduf = casox-ralius-julir

Subject: Memtrace cut-over complete

Team,

Cut-over to Memtrace v2 for GPU memory profiling finished last night. Old v1 agents are disabled; any tickets referencing v1 dashboards should be closed as resolved-by-migration. Sampling overhead is now under 2% and allocation traces include kernel names. Known gap: profiles older than 30 days were not migrated. Point customers at the v2 docs for setup questions. For reference when troubleshooting, the agent now runs with the following configuration.

settings of bagaf-bawip:
[aldax]
port = 5000
region = south-4
host = aldax.brasklabs.corp
team = brivan
timeout_ms = 2000
retries = 2

### Search relevance tuning — quick notes

Heads up: the Brightmast search stack uses hand-tuned boost weights per content type, and we re-run the relevance eval suite before every release. If the golden-query pass rate drops below 92%, hold the release and ping the Findability crew. Weights live in a config bundle that ships separately from the app, so double-check versions match. The full tuning history and eval dashboard are linked on the page below.

wiki page, kahog-hahig: https://vault.zemvargrid.internal/display/deploy/repo/settings/merge_requests/job/settings/6f3b933774dbc5320a4daa18